| | | Vuelta a Castilla y Leon (2.4) |
| 8 | | Standings |
| 05-08 | | 8 | Stage 5Valladolid - Grajera | 167.0km |
| 25-07 | 4 | | GP Villafranca de Ordizia (1.2) | 177.0km |
| | | Giro d'Italia (2.HC) |
| 101 | | Standings |
| 06-06 | 100 | 101 | Stage 22Darfo Boario Terme - Milano | 170.0km |
| 05-06 | 102 | 101 | Stage 21Madonna di Campiglio - Aprica | 190.0km |
| 04-06 | 94 | 111 | Stage 20Predazzo - Madonna di Campiglio | 175.0km |
| 03-06 | 55 | 112 | Stage 19Castelfranco Veneto - Alpe di Pampeago | 166.0km |
| 02-06 | 120 | 115 | Stage 18Treviso - Treviso | 45.0km |
| 01-06 | 103 | 115 | Stage 17Lumezzane - Castelfranco Veneto | 215.0km |
| 31-05 | 132 | 117 | Stage 16Biella - Lumezzane | 232.0km |
| 30-05 | 82 | 117 | Stage 15Racconigi - Santuario di Oropa | 160.0km |
| 29-05 | 75 | 118 | Stage 14Bra - Borgo San Dalmazzo | 187.0km |
| 27-05 | 73 | 123 | Stage 13Sassuolo - Rapallo | 243.0km |
| 26-05 | 119 | 137 | Stage 12Cesenatico - Sassuolo | 168.0km |
| 25-05 | 131 | 137 | Stage 11Sansepolcro - Cesenatico | 125.0km |
| 24-05 | 105 | 137 | Stage 10Ancona - Sansepolcro | 189.0km |
| 23-05 | 116 | 139 | Stage 9Ancona - Ancona | 32.0km |
| 22-05 | 148 | 138 | Stage 8Pescara - Gran Sasso d'Italia | 253.0km |
| 21-05 | 144 | 132 | Stage 7Foggia - Lanciano | 153.0km |
| 20-05 | 152 | 123 | Stage 6Lauria - Foggia | 257.0km |
| 19-05 | 142 | 115 | Stage 5Terme Luigiane - Monte Sirino | 144.0km |
| 18-05 | 106 | 106 | Stage 4Vibo Valentia - Terme Luigiane | 186.0km |
| 17-05 | 113 | 123 | Stage 3Catania - Messina | 176.0km |
| 16-05 | 125 | 123 | Stage 2Noto - Catania | 133.0km |
| 15-05 | 126 | 126 | Stage 1Agrigento - Modica | 175.0km |
| 20-03 | 159 | | Milano-Sanremo (CDM) | 294.0km |
| | | Tour Down Under (2.3) |
| 30 | | Standings |
| 5 | | Mountain |
| 21-01 | 81 | 30 | Stage 6Adelaide - Adelaide | 120.0km |
| 20-01 | 12 | 16 | Stage 5Nuriotoopa - Tanunda | 162.0km |
| 19-01 | 85 | 66 | Stage 4Adelaide - Gawler | 149.0km |
| 18-01 | 80 | 65 | Stage 3Glenelg Shire - Victor Harbor | 149.0km |
| 17-01 | 73 | 73 | Stage 2Norwood - Strathalbyn | 138.0km |